What smartphone to choose?

Hi, looking for some advice on new phone, my contract is just about up on my MDA Vario, looking for the next best thing on the market just now, like the idea of having a mini pc in my pocket, not bothered about camera, just looking for the best pocket pc spec with reliability, sat nav would be an advantage as well as would built in WIFI, help on choice much appreciated, would like to stay with TMobile web & walk service which is roughly £40 a month, so I don't want to go over that amount if possible, or maybe I would consider another network that offers unlimited web access.

Re: What smartphone to choose?

HTC TyTn 2 is a damn good phone. I've got one for work, well, I've got the O2 branded version which is the Stellar. It's very good, quick, easy to use, loads of functionality and does everything you ask.

Not sure what TMobile have branded the TyTn 2 as, but it would definitely be my choice.

Re: What smartphone to choose?

The Orbit II is available for £49.99 with an 18 month contract, £35 per month, 600 mins, 500 texts and the choice of a free bolt-on, including unlimited web browsing!

Co-Pilot 7 is also included as well as a car charger and windscreen mount.

Unless you really need a 'real' keyboard then I don't think there's anything better at the moment, the HTC screen keyboard is actually very good. I use the 12 key touch keypad as it's the nearest thing to a normal phone pad.

If you need home broadband then you could also get upto 8mb for another £7.50 a month.
